![正在我的 VPS Linux 伺服器上建立索引節點](https://rvso.com/image/1417387/%E6%AD%A3%E5%9C%A8%E6%88%91%E7%9A%84%20VPS%20Linux%20%E4%BC%BA%E6%9C%8D%E5%99%A8%E4%B8%8A%E5%BB%BA%E7%AB%8B%E7%B4%A2%E5%BC%95%E7%AF%80%E9%BB%9E.png)
請幫忙,我的伺服器不斷超出 iNode 的限制(750,000)。我不確定這些是如何創建的。我的伺服器上確實有多個開發站點,但以前從來沒有出現過問題。
我可以使用哪些 Linux 命令來解決此問題?
df -i 返回:
Filesystem Inodes IUsed IFree IUse% Mounted on
/dev/vzfs 750000 749793 207 100% /
none 1048576 154 1048422 1% /dev
答案1
列出每個資料夾中的 inode 數量:
find . -type d | while read line ; do echo "$( find "$line" -maxdepth 1 | wc -l) $line" ; done | sort -rn | head
列出目前目錄中的空資料夾
find / -type d -empty -depth
按大小列出檔案:
du -h --max-depth=1
按 iNode 數量列出檔案/資料夾:
尋找 。 -xdev -類型 f |切-d“/”-f 2 |排序| uniq-c|排序-n
按 iNode 數量列出資料夾:
尋找 。 -xdev -類型 d |切-d“/”-f 2 |排序| uniq-c|排序-n